Subject: Gridsmith cut-over summary

The crossword generator cut over to the new Gridsmith service on Tuesday night. Legacy puzzle endpoints are disabled and all generation now runs inside the hardened Fenwick cluster. Input validation moved server-side, and the dictionary upload path now requires signed bundles. No incidents during or after the switch; audit logs are flowing to the usual sink. For your review, the production configuration in effect since the cut-over is reproduced below.

settings of fahag-haduf:
[ulaox]
port = 8443
region = south-2
host = ulaox.lumiccorp.internal
timeout_ms = 500
retries = 8

## Local setup

This branch refactors the legacy Quillbase ORM layer into repository classes, so reviewers should run the integration suite locally rather than relying on unit tests alone. Clone the repo, install dependencies with the standard bootstrap script, and seed the fixtures database — the old ORM mappings and the new repositories are tested against the same seeded data to prove parity. The test harness expects a local database instance and reads its connection settings from the string below.

primary connection of hadug-baweg = cockroachdb://praax_svc:5mJRvTW4BD2hGN@db-e95c.tolvaqdyn.corp:5432/eliok

Subject: Memtrace cut-over complete

Team,

Cut-over to Memtrace v2 for GPU memory profiling finished last night. Old v1 agents are disabled; any tickets referencing v1 dashboards should be closed as resolved-by-migration. Sampling overhead is now under 2% and allocation traces include kernel names. Known gap: profiles older than 30 days were not migrated. Point customers at the v2 docs for setup questions. For reference when troubleshooting, the agent now runs with the following configuration.

settings of bagaf-bawip:
[aldax]
port = 5000
region = south-4
host = aldax.brasklabs.corp
team = brivan
timeout_ms = 2000
retries = 2